KMS Upgrades for Floyd Rose-style tremolos are organized by mechanical function and product family rather than by material alone.
The range includes coordinated titanium hardware for selected locking, adjustment, mounting and spring interfaces. MONOLITH Tremolo Blocks and KMS Locking Nuts form separate material-spanning product families because their selection depends on geometry, architecture and material choice together.
Select the correct mechanical architecture first — then choose material and finish.

MONOLITH Tremolo Blocks
The MONOLITH family includes modular Grade 5 titanium blocks and fixed-length block architectures in titanium, brass and aluminum. Selection depends on mounting pattern, installed block-body length, cavity clearance and Spring Retainer compatibility.
Select the MONOLITH configuration from the actual mounting pattern, required installed block-body length and available cavity clearance. Confirm the guitar’s block and cavity dimensions before ordering.
KMS Locking Nuts
KMS Locking Nuts are available in titanium, stainless steel and brass. Correct selection requires the actual nut size, radius, string spacing, installed height and mounting method.
Confirm nut size, radius, string spacing, installed height and mounting method before selecting material or finish.
Selection Principle
- Use Titanium Hardware Upgrades when replacing selected screws, locking parts, studs, spring or adjustment components.
- Use MONOLITH when the central question is tremolo-block architecture, material and installed length.
- Use KMS Locking Nuts when the central question is nut geometry, material, mounting method and shim configuration.
Compatibility remains product-specific.
The label “Floyd Rose-style” does not establish universal compatibility across screws, blocks, studs, locking nuts or tremolo-arm systems.
